It was expensive because of how it was made. Most console manufacturers take a loss on consoles themselves and make money though games, accessories, and services; it's called the razor and blades model. Trip Hawkins thought he could skip the expensive console manufacturing and go straight to those sweet royalties by farming out console manufacturing to other companies. Because those other companies weren't making a cent from games, they needed a significant profit off each console sold, which made the 3DO more expensive than it could've been.

The 3DO has some good DOS/PC and Mac ports of games. Star Control II, Syndicate, Theme Park, Mega Race, Myst, Alone in the Dark 1 and 2, Wolfenstein 3D, Quarantine. Doom was an unfortunate port, but some of those other above mentioned PC ports were really good with visual and audio enhancements. The 3DO came out at a time when CD-ROM interactive multimedia was a thing on home PC's. It also has some really good laser dis arcade ports.

Hideo Kojima was directly involved in the 3DO port of Policenauts. This port was also used as the basis for the Saturn and PS1 ports. Metal Gear Solid was also considered for the 3DO before development of the Playstation version began.

Policenauts was the only game Konami made for the system. It was an updated version of the PC98 game with anime cutscenes and other additions. The Saturn and PSx versions are ports of this version. The 3DO apparently had some success in Japan. There are 52 additional games released in Japan only. Kenji Eno's Warp started on the 3DO. People also probably bought it as a karaoke machine,or something. But the Saturn and Playstation killed interest in the 3DO.

Crystal Dynamics really did get their start on the 3DO. Crash 'n Burn was their first game. They also did Total Eclipse, Off-World Interceptor, Gex, The Horde, Samurai Shodown port and Slam 'N Jam. I think they also did the port to SSF2T as well. There are no credits listed for the 3DO game.
